Transoral laser microsurgery

Transoral laser microsurgery (TLM) is a form of minimally invasive surgery used to remove small and medium tumors through the mouth. It is selectively used for larger tumors. Transoral laser microsurgery allows surgeons to remove tumors from the voice box with no external incisions and is especially applied to HPV-mediated oropharynx malignancy. It also allows access to tumors that are not reachable with robotic surgery and is significantly conserving of normal tissue.
